164571P.pdf 04/03/2018 Susan Wengert v. Theresa Rajendran
U.S. Court of Appeals Case No: 16-4571
U.S. District Court for the District of Nebraska - Omaha
[PUBLISHED] [Benton, Author, with Shepherd and Kelly, Circuit Judges]
Civil case - ERISA. District court properly applied an-abuse-of-discretion
standard to the Plan's construction of this ERISA plan; Plan
Administrator's determination that under the Plan the relevant inquiry for
determining when a transfer has been made is not when the funds are
received by the participant but rather when the funds were transferred out
of the Plan was not an abuse of discretion.
